7-Day Itinerary: Exploring Thailand

Thursday, May 2: Bangkok

Start your adventure in the bustling city of Bangkok. In the morning, visit the Grand Palace, a magnificent complex showcasing Thai architecture and housing the revered Emerald Buddha. In the afternoon, explore the Wat Arun temple, also known as the Temple of Dawn, located on the banks of the Chao Phraya River. As the evening approaches, head to the Khao San Road, a vibrant street famous for its nightlife, street food, and lively atmosphere.

  • Grand Palace: Entry fee - 500 THB,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Wat Arun: Entry fee - 50 THB, Time spent - 1-2 hours
  • Khao San Road: Estimated cost - varies, Time spent - evening
Friday, May 3: Ayutthaya

Embark on a day trip to Ayutthaya, the ancient capital of the Kingdom of Siam. In the morning, explore the UNESCO World Heritage Site of Ayutthaya Historical Park, which showcases the remains of the once-thriving city. In the afternoon, visit Wat Yai Chai Mongkol, a massive temple complex with a towering pagoda. Enjoy a boat ride along the Chao Phraya River for scenic views. End your day with a visit to the Ayutthaya Night Market for local delicacies and shopping.

  • Ayutthaya Historical Park: Entry fee - 50 THB,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Wat Yai Chai Mongkol: Entry fee - 20 THB, Time spent - 1-2 hours
  • Ayutthaya Night Market: Estimated cost - varies, Time spent - evening
Saturday, May 4: Chiang Mai

Fly to Chiang Mai, a charming city in northern Thailand. In the morning, visit Wat Phra That Doi Suthep, an iconic temple located on a hill offering breathtaking views of the city. Explore the vibrant Nimmanhaemin Road in the afternoon, known for its trendy cafes, boutiques, and art galleries. As the evening sets in, experience the famous Chiang Mai Night Bazaar, a bustling market where you can shop for handicrafts, souvenirs, and enjoy delicious street food.

  • Wat Phra That Doi Suthep: Entry fee - 30 THB,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Nimmanhaemin Road: Estimated cost - varies,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Chiang Mai Night Bazaar: Estimated cost - varies, Time spent - evening
Sunday, May 5: Phuket

Fly to the stunning island of Phuket. Start your day by exploring the famous Patong Beach, known for its crystal-clear waters and vibrant nightlife. In the afternoon, take a trip to the Phi Phi Islands for a boat tour, snorkeling, and swimming in the turquoise waters. As the evening approaches, visit the lively Bangla Road, lined with bars, restaurants, and entertainment venues.

  • Patong Beach: Free, Time spent - morning
  • Phi Phi Islands Tour: Estimated cost - 1,500 THB, Time spent - full day
  • Bangla Road: Estimated cost - varies, Time spent - evening
Monday, May 6: Krabi

Travel to the picturesque province of Krabi. In the morning, explore the stunning Railay Beach, famous for its limestone cliffs and crystal-clear waters. Take a boat tour to the nearby Four Islands in the afternoon, where you can relax on pristine beaches and snorkel amidst colorful coral reefs. As the evening sets in, visit the Krabi Night Market to sample local street food and shop for souvenirs.

  • Railay Beach: Free, Time spent - morning
  • Four Islands Tour: Estimated cost - 1,200 THB, Time spent - full day
  • Krabi Night Market: Estimated cost - varies, Time spent - evening
Tuesday, May 7: Koh Samui

Fly to the tropical paradise of Koh Samui. Start your day by visiting the Big Buddha Temple, a landmark site with a giant golden Buddha statue. In the afternoon, relax on the pristine Chaweng Beach, renowned for its powdery white sand and turquoise waters. As the evening approaches, explore the Fisherman's Village in Bophut, a charming area filled with boutique shops, restaurants, and bars.

  • Big Buddha Temple: Free, Time spent - 1-2 hours
  • Chaweng Beach: Free, Time spent - afternoon
  • Fisherman's Village: Estimated cost - varies, Time spent - evening

Wednesday, May 8: Bangkok

Return to Bangkok for your last day in Thailand. In the morning, visit the Chatuchak Weekend Market, one of the largest markets in the world, offering a wide array of goods. In the afternoon, take a relaxing boat ride along the Khlongs (canals) of Thonburi, experiencing the traditional way of life. As the evening sets in, indulge in a delicious Thai dinner and enjoy a traditional Thai massage.

  • Chatuchak Weekend Market: Estimated cost - varies,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Khlong Tour: Estimated cost - 1,000 THB,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Thai Dinner & Massage: Estimated cost - varies, Time spent - evening

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

While exploring Thailand, make sure to visit the hidden gem of Pai, a small town nestled in the mountains of northern Thailand. Enjoy its tranquil atmosphere, hot springs, waterfalls, and vibrant night market. Locals also love the lesser-known island of Koh Lipe, known for its pristine beaches and snorkeling spots.
